I knew you would be four



Someday, deep down, I knew you would be four.

I knew you would be four ,when you carried your plate and fork to the kitchen without being asked.

I knew you would be four when you told me you wanted "coowl pants" on, and never really let me choose your outfits again.

I knew you would be four when you walked confidently into school without holding my hand one morning.

I knew you would be four when I overheard you singing your brother's rap songs from your carseat, back there.

I knew you would be four when you proclaimed one night: enough kisses mom!  (and my heart sank just a little) :(

I knew you would be four when your once deliciously chubby little legs grew strong and firm.

I knew you would be four when while unsteadily riding our bikes together over the ice one night, you told me "you're ok mom" "you're fine, don't worry!" and comforted me.

I knew you would four when you woke up this morning and I told you "its your 4th birthday today!" and you answered:
"no , its not really yet, maybe tomorrow" perhaps appeasing  me for begging  you to never ever, actually turn one year older EVER AGAIN.

I knew you were four, when you woke up tonight in a full tantrum, needing me: your mama, and I let you cry, before settling you on my lap to tell you a story about a bunny in springtime, inhaling your sweet hair, and tucking you back to sleep...waiting for your next milestone, in this blessed journey we have shared together.
